Transaction 22283d8a91c894631be1f196130ddee39abf537dcb41f536b93a2300ee1be1fb
1 Input
1 Output
-
22283d8a91c894631be1f196130ddee39abf537dcb41f536b93a2300ee1be1fb:0
- value
- 33993175
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d455f436e975b5a7c3454cc7a08da68519d4ec62 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LMjDrYAD9jw2iM8SNWHqFRhQZBQRUU4ep